It cannot be coming from the intake as the engine is turned off at that time, it sounds like a liquid draining from something... thats why i'm thinking about the rad... it cannot be oil as it seems to be more liquid... the more i think about it, the more i think that it has to be the coolant, it's probably just going back to the reservoir... ftlmatt if it's really such a big concern for you, you should check your coolant tank before and after... you can also check your other fluid levels to be sure it's not a leak. IMO there's nothing to be concerned about...

As long as you do not get any warning lights(red dot on AC Switch on older Hondas) and it is blowing cold, system is good to go. usually it is the Compressor clutch, or clutch swith or relay that goes. I had a clutch go before and what a mess! Fire burning under the hood. the drive belt melted
